An angry Artemi Panarin threw his glove at Brad Marchand from the Rangers’ bench

Who throws a glove? Honestly!

It’s New York Rangers star Artemi Panarin, who was on the New York Rangers’ bench and was chirping at the Boston Bruins’ Brad Marchand, known for his smack-talking and annoying ways.

The two were talking back and forth, and Panarin removed his left gloved and chucked it at Marchand. The funny thing is that Panarin then asked for it back.

What was the story behind it? We probably won’t find out the answer, but here was Marchand’s quote: “We were talking about what we had for Thanksgiving dinner. He didn’t like what I ate.”
